Kent State University at Tuscarawas awards degrees and credentials ranging from associate degrees up to its highest offering, the bachelor’s degree.
| Degree Level | Offered |
|---|---|
| Certificate | — |
| Associate | ✓ |
| Bachelor’s | ✓ |
| Master’s | — |
| Doctorate | — |
Completions: 578 undergraduate (578 total)

The following majors at Kent State University at Tuscarawas have the strongest reported average salaries.
| Highest-Paying Majors | Average Salary |
|---|---|
|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ical Nursing. | $54,079 |
| ENGINEERING/ENGINEERING-RELATED TECHNOLOGIES/TECHNICIANS. | $37,172 |
| Criminal Justice and Corrections. | $36,532 |
| Business/Commerce, General. | $29,670 |
| Liberal Arts and Sciences, General Studies and Humanities. | $27,146 |
